Hi all,
I need to toggle a matrix / table visual on and off , when user clicks a circle on the map visual.
I ve created 2 bookmarks , one with a visible table including detail information of the clicked entity on the map and the other
one where this table is hidden.
but I cant find a way to connect the bookmarks to the map visual points.
Is this possible via bookmarks or they are not the correct components for this behavour ?

Hi @Anonymous ,
You can create a measure and a text box to achieve this instead of using bookmarks.
Create a measure like this, put it in the table visual filter and set its value as 1:
visual control =
IF (
CALCULATE ( COUNT ( 'Table'[City] ), ALLSELECTED ( 'Table' ) )
< CALCULATE ( COUNT ( 'Table'[City] ), ALL ( 'Table' ) ),
0,
1
)
Create a text box without any values in it to hide the column headers of the table visual. When you click circles in the map, the visual would look like 'disappear'.
Attached a sample file in the below, hopes it could help.
